I'll now write the article.Dredd* is a 2012 science fiction action film based on the British comic 2000 AD , directed by Pete Travis and written by Alex Garland. The film stars Karl Urban as the titular character, Judge Dredd, a lawman in the dystopian metropolis of Mega-City One who has the authority to act as judge, jury, and executioner. The plot follows Dredd and his rookie partner, Judge Anderson, as they become trapped in a 200-story high-rise controlled by a drug lord named Ma-Ma and must fight their way to the top. Despite being a critical success and later achieving cult status, the film struggled at the box office upon its release.

: The film’s central plot device is a drug called "Slo-Mo," which slows the user’s perception of time to 1% of its normal speed. This allowed the filmmakers to create breathtaking, painterly action sequences that contrast with the grim reality of the setting.

Dredd was directed by Pete Travis but was famously written and heavily influenced in post-production by screenwriter Alex Garland ( 28 Days Later , Ex Machina ). . The film was shot on a comparatively modest budget of between $30 and $45 million.
